Joseph Robinette Biden Jr. (born November 20, 1942) is an American politician who served as the 47th vice president of the United States from 2009 to 2017 and represented Delaware in the U.S. Senate from 1973 to 2009. A member of the Democratic Party, Biden is the presumptive Democratic nominee for president in the 2020 election. He unsuccessfully sought the Democratic presidential nomination in 1988 and in 2008.

Mississippi lawmaker apologizes after calling for state to leave US over Biden win

The prospect of a Joe Biden presidency was a deal breaker, one Republican state lawmaker in Mississippi appeared to say last week.

In a since-deleted Twitter message, state Rep. Price Wallace wrote last Saturday that the Magnolia State should “succeed” from the union after the Democrat’s win over President Trump, according to reports.

Wallace likely meant to write the state should “secede” from the U.S. when he was responding to a series of Twitter posts by his colleague, Republican state Rep.

Robert Foster. “We need to succeed from the union and form our own country,” Wallace wrote, according to an image of his tweet that was captured before the message was deleted.
